Synopsis:
Gorgeous, Near New, S&W Model 1950 (Pre-26), Large Frame 5 Screw Revolver, .45 ACP, with 6.5” Barrel, Target Features, Presentation Case with Accessories, Circa 1953
Description:
Virtually New S&W Model 1950, cal. .45 ACP, with 6.5” barrel fitted with patridge front sight and fully adjustable rear sight. Left side of barrel marked “SMITH & WESSON”. Right side of barrel marked with the caliber and “Model 1950” along with the usual reference regarding manufacture in USA and Smith & Wesson registration. Sideplate with usual S&W Logo. 5 Screw frame fitted with color case hardened target hammer and trigger. Fitted with unnumbered target grips with football cutout and diamonds around screw, as correct for a later manufactured revolver. Full serial number S96926 under frame, inside ejector shroud, and on back on cylinder. Matching assembly number “12050” inside frame and mating surface of crane. Complete with factory mahogany presentation case, lined in dark blue velvet, that was original to a first year S&W Model 57, later era tools to include screwdriver with fluted handle and 4 halfmoon clips.
Condition:
Extraordinarily high condition revolver retaining 99+% bright original blue finish. Cylinder ring just barely breaking the blue. Comparable condition color case hardened small parts and grips. Recoil shield without cartridge head imprints. Mirror bore. As revolver is near new, mechanics were not checked. EXC Case/accessories, the case correct for a first production S&W Model 57 as previously noted.
